The BuiltSmart Hub's podcast focuses on the phenomenon of stranded assets in the construction and real estate sector. It explains how investments can lose value or become obsolete due to external factors such as technological developments, regulatory changes and social change. The article identifies the main causes, including CO₂ emissions, technological advances and market shifts, and emphasizes the importance of early risk identification. It also presents risk mitigation strategies that include robust business cases, sensitivity analyses, agile decision-making structures and the integration of sustainability and ESG criteria to ensure the long-term value retention of real estate. Practical examples illustrate the implementation of these strategies.
